Description
At its core, Air Fryer Bang Bang Chicken is a modern, health-conscious spin on a classic takeout and appetizer favorite. The dish consists of bite-sized pieces of tender chicken breast that are coated in a seasoned flour mixture, dipped in egg wash, and rolled in crisp breadcrumbs. They are then air-fried until they achieve a gorgeous golden hue. Once the hot chicken emerges from the air fryer basket, it is immediately tossed in a signature sauce that is creamy, slightly sweet, and kickstarted with a pleasant touch of heat.
Ingredients
Scale
For the Chicken
- 1 lb (450 g) chicken breast,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 1 cup panko breadcrumbs
- ½ cup all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ika
- ½ tsp salt
- ½ tsp black pepper
- 1 egg
For the Bang Bang Sauce
- ½ cup mayonnaise
- 2 tbsp sweet chili sauce
- 1–2 tbsp sriracha (adjust to taste)
- 1 tsp honey
- 1 tsp lime juice
Instructions
- Marinate chicken in buttermilk for at least 15–30 minutes (optional but recommended).
- Preheat air fryer to 380°F (190°C).
- In one bowl, mix flour,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
- In another bowl, beat the egg.
- Place panko breadcrumbs in a third bowl.
- Dredge chicken pieces in flour mixture, dip in egg, then coat with panko.
- Arrange chicken in a single layer in the air fryer basket (do not overcrowd).
- Air fry for 10–12 minutes, shaking halfway through, until golden and crispy.
- In a b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, sweet chili sauce, sriracha, honey, and lime juice.
- Toss hot chicken in the bang bang sauce or drizzle on top before serving.
